How Crypto Online Casinos Work

  1. Account Creation-- Players register by supplying an e-mail address and producing a password. A lot of platforms do not require substantial identity confirmation, which is a draws for users seeking anonymity.
  2. Wallet Funding-- After registration, the player creates a distinct deposit address (or scans a QR code) and transfers cryptocurrency from an individual wallet or exchange. Deals are recorded on the respective blockchain and are typically confirmed within minutes, depending upon network blockage.
  3. Betting-- Once funds appear in the casino balance, gamers can select from a range of games-- slots, table video games, live‑dealer titles, or provably‑fair lotto video games. Each game uses a random number generator (RNG) certified by independent auditors.
  4. Payouts-- Withdrawals are processed by sending out the chosen amount to the gamer's external wallet. Due to the fact that blockchain transfers are irreparable, reliable casinos implement rigorous confirmation steps before approving a payout to avoid scams.

Benefits of Using Cryptocurrency

AdvantageDescription SpeedDeposits and withdrawals normally total within minutes to a few hours, far quicker than standard bank transfers. Lower FeesCrypto transactions bypass intermediary banks, minimizing or eliminating processing charges. PrivacyGamers can bet without revealing personal monetary details, attracting those who value anonymity. International AccessCryptocurrencies are not bound by a single currency or nationwide banking system, making cross‑border betting easier. OpennessNumerous casinos release cryptographic "provably reasonable" algorithms that permit users to verify game results individually.

Dangers and Challenges

  • Volatility-- The worth of digital properties can swing dramatically; a player's bankroll might shrink (or grow) just due to market relocations.
  • Regulative Uncertainty-- Laws governing crypto gaming vary commonly. In some jurisdictions, running or utilizing such platforms might be unlawful or fall into a gray location.
  • Security Concerns-- While blockchain itself is safe, online casinos stay appealing targets for hackers. Inadequately secured sites can expose user funds and personal data.
  • Addiction Potential-- The ease of instant transfers can encourage spontaneous wagering, increasing the danger of issue gambling.

Key Features to Evaluate

When selecting a crypto online casino, think about the following requirements:

  1. Licensing and Regulation-- Look for licenses from recognized authorities (e.g., Malta, Curacao, Isle of Man).
  2. Game Selection-- A varied library from reliable software application providers (NetEnt, Microgaming, Evolution) makes sure fair play and range.
  3. Provably Fair Tools-- Cryptographic confirmation lets gamers audit random results.
  4. Consumer Support-- Responsive live chat, email, or ticket systems are important.
  5. Reward Terms-- Read betting requirements, expiration periods, and eligible video games.
  6. Security Measures-- Two‑factor authentication (2FA), SSL file encryption, and cold storage for funds suggest a platform's dedication to security.
  7. Withdrawal Limits & & Speed-- Ensure the casino processes payments within a reasonable timeframe and does not enforce unreasonable caps.

Regularly Asked Questions

1. Are crypto online gambling establishments legal?Legality differs

by nation. Some jurisdictions completely regulate them, others restrict or prohibit online gaming, including crypto‑based platforms. Constantly examine regional laws before registering. 2. How do I make sure a game is fair?Many respectable

gambling establishments publish"provably fair"

algorithms. Players can confirm the hash of each round utilizing tools supplied by the website. In addition, independent testing companies (e.g., eCOGRA, iTech Labs)certify the RNGs. 3. Can I convert my jackpots back to fiat currency?Yes.

Most crypto casinos permit withdrawals in digital assets.

You can then sell the coins on a controlled exchange and move the fiat to a bank account. Be aware of exchange fees and conversion rates. 4. What takes place if the casino is hacked?If a platform suffers a breach, user funds may be lost. Trustworthy casinos keep the bulk ofassets in cold storage(offline)and keep insurance or reserve funds to compensate players. Always select websites with a tested security track record. 5. Are benefits worth claiming?Bonuses can supply extra playing capital, however they include terms-- typically high betting requirements. Check out the great print to determine whetherthe bonus really includes worth to your bankroll.
